On 23 March, two exceptional Lithuanian violinists, Martynas Švėgžda von Bekker and Jonas Tankevičius, will perform at Paliesius Manor. Although the two musicians, characterised by their impressivity and subtlety, have a long-standing friendship, this will be the first time they meet on stage. Symbolically, this creative tandem will be accompanied by the Vilnius Amateur Orchestra: the orchestra, founded by Martynas’ grandfather Povilas Bekker, was the orchestra with which Martynas began his musical career as a soloist, and Jonas Tankevičius, the first violinist of the Čiurlionis Quartet, has been one of the orchestra’s closest friends for the past decade.
The carefully selected programme with a romantic spirit will feature less-performed violin music gems and works that have never been heard in Lithuania before: that’s why it will certainly be a special evening for music connoisseurs.
